Local music fans are gearing up for warm weather and smooth sounds with the arrival of Stanford Shopping Center’s Summer Jazz Series. Performing in the 25th year of the popular, free jazz series are artists such as Lavay Smith and Her Red Hot Skillet Lickers, Times 4 and Le Jazz Hot Quartet.

The ten-week concert series is hosted by Stanford Shopping Center and produced by SFJAZZ, a leading non-profit jazz organization on the West Coast .

Tito y su Son de Cuba – July 14

Led by the irrepressible master of the six-string tres, Heriberto “Tito” Gonzalez, Tito y su Son de Cuba is committed to Son Cubano, the traditional Cuban music form revitalized in recent years by the Buena Vista Social Club. Combining a percussion-heavy approach with Tito’s soulful voice and virtuoso tres playing, Tito Y Su Son de Cuba will have the Stanford audience dancing in the aisles.
